More about the book
This guide offers practical strategies for investing in the stock market, focusing on building wealth and generating passive income. It emphasizes smart investment techniques, risk management, and the importance of understanding market trends. Readers will gain insights into creating a diversified portfolio and making informed decisions to maximize returns. The book aims to equip individuals with the knowledge needed to navigate the complexities of stock trading and achieve financial independence.
